Financial Stability Board Task Force on Climate-related Financial Disclosures (TCFD)

The Financial Stability Board's Task Force on Climate-related Financial Disclosures (TCFD) is an organization that develops guidelines for companies to transparently share how climate change may impact their business. It encourages companies to report on risks and opportunities related to climate, such as extreme weather or shifts in consumer preferences. This helps investors, lenders, and other stakeholders make better-informed decisions by understanding potential financial impacts stemming from climate-related factors. By promoting clear and consistent disclosures, TCFD aims to support a more resilient and sustainable global financial system.
